VLC is the most versatile player for adjusting subtitle timing on the fly. Play your Space: 1999 video file. Drag and drop your .srt file directly into the VLC window.
If you are streaming your own digital copy of Space: 1999 via a home media server, use the OpenSubtitles plugin for Plex or Jellyfin. These plugins will automatically fetch .SRT files based on the hash of your video file, often finding the correct sync immediately.

Websites like and Subscene are the primary sources for fan-made and official subtitle files. You can find subtitles for both Season 1 (known for its high-budget, philosophical tone) and Season 2 (which introduced more action and Maya, the shapeshifter).
Let’s be honest: The official subtitles on the A&E and Network DVD releases were awful . They often misspell “Moonbase Alpha” as “Moon Base” and completely drop the technical jargon. For the 4K fan restorations circulating online, the old subs drift out of sync by nearly 2 seconds.
